DBA Data[Home] [Help]

VIEW: APPS.XTR_LINKED_TRANSACTIONS_V

Source

View Text - Preformatted

SELECT a.DEAL_LINKING_CODE, a.DEAL_NUMBER DEAL_NUM, a.TRANSACTION_NUMBER TRANS_NUM, a.CPARTY_CODE, a.CLIENT_CODE, a.COMPANY_CODE, a.DEAL_TYPE, dt.USER_DEAL_TYPE, a.DEAL_SUBTYPE, st.USER_DEAL_SUBTYPE, a.PRODUCT_TYPE, a.DEAL_DATE, a.CURRENCY CURRENCY_BUY, '   ' CURRENCY_SELL, a.UPDATED_BY, a.UPDATED_ON from XTR_ROLLOVER_TRANSACTIONS_V a, XTR_DEAL_TYPES dt, XTR_DEAL_SUBTYPES st WHERE a.DEAL_TYPE = 'ONC' and a.STATUS_CODE <> 'CANCELLED' and a.DEAL_LINKING_CODE is NOT NULL AND A.DEAL_TYPE = dt.DEAL_TYPE AND (A.DEAL_TYPE = st.DEAL_TYPE AND A.DEAL_SUBTYPE = st.DEAL_SUBTYPE) UNION ALL select b.DEAL_LINKING_CODE, b.DEAL_NO DEAL_NUM, b.TRANSACTION_NO TRANS_NUM, b.CPARTY_CODE, b.CLIENT_CODE, b.COMPANY_CODE, b.DEAL_TYPE, dt1.USER_DEAL_TYPE, b.DEAL_SUBTYPE, st1.USER_DEAL_SUBTYPE, b.PRODUCT_TYPE, b.DEAL_DATE, nvl(b.CURRENCY_BUY,b.CURRENCY) CURRENCY_BUY, b.CURRENCY_SELL, b.UPDATED_BY, b.UPDATED_ON from XTR_DEALS_V b, XTR_DEAL_TYPES dt1, XTR_DEAL_SUBTYPES st1 where b.DEAL_TYPE NOT IN('ONC','CMF') and b.STATUS_CODE <> 'CANCELLED' and b.DEAL_LINKING_CODE is NOT NULL AND b.DEAL_TYPE = dt1.DEAL_TYPE AND (b.DEAL_TYPE = st1.DEAL_TYPE AND b.DEAL_SUBTYPE = st1.DEAL_SUBTYPE) union all select b.DEAL_LINK_CODE, 0 DEAL_NUM , b.TRANSACTION_NUMBER TRANS_NUM, b.thirdparty_CODe , '   ' CLIENT_CODE, b.COMPANY_CODE, b.DEAL_TYPE, dt1.USER_DEAL_TYPE, b.DEAL_SUBTYPE, st1.USER_DEAL_SUBTYPE, '   ' PRODUCT_TYPE, b.value_date, b.CURRENCY CURRENCY_BUY, '   ' CURRENCY_SELL, b.UPDATED_BY, b.UPDATED_ON from XTR_EXPOSURE_TRANSACTIONS_V b, XTR_DEAL_TYPES dt1, XTR_DEAL_SUBTYPES st1 where b.STATUS_CODE <> 'CANCELLED' and b.DEAL_LINK_CODE is NOT NULL AND b.DEAL_TYPE = dt1.DEAL_TYPE AND (b.DEAL_TYPE = st1.DEAL_TYPE AND b.DEAL_SUBTYPE = st1.DEAL_SUBTYPE) UNION ALL select g.DEAL_LINKING_CODE, g.DEAL_NUMBER, g.TRANSACTION_NUMBER, g.party_code, to_char(NULL) CLIENT_CODE, g.COMPANY_CODE, g.DEAL_TYPE, dt1.USER_DEAL_TYPE, decode(sign(g.BALANCE_OUT), -1, 'FUND', 'INVEST') DEAL_SUBTYPE, st1.USER_DEAL_SUBTYPE, g.PRODUCT_TYPE, g.transfer_date, g.CURRENCY CURRENCY_BUY, to_char(NULL) CURRENCY_SELL, g.UPDATED_BY, g.UPDATED_ON from XTR_INTERGROUP_TRANSFERS g, XTR_DEAL_TYPES dt1, XTR_DEAL_SUBTYPES st1 where g.DEAL_LINKING_CODE is NOT NULL AND g.DEAL_TYPE = dt1.DEAL_TYPE AND (g.DEAL_TYPE = st1.DEAL_TYPE AND decode(sign(g.BALANCE_OUT), -1, 'FUND', 'INVEST') = st1.DEAL_SUBTYPE)
View Text - HTML Formatted

SELECT A.DEAL_LINKING_CODE
, A.DEAL_NUMBER DEAL_NUM
, A.TRANSACTION_NUMBER TRANS_NUM
, A.CPARTY_CODE
, A.CLIENT_CODE
, A.COMPANY_CODE
, A.DEAL_TYPE
, DT.USER_DEAL_TYPE
, A.DEAL_SUBTYPE
, ST.USER_DEAL_SUBTYPE
, A.PRODUCT_TYPE
, A.DEAL_DATE
, A.CURRENCY CURRENCY_BUY
, ' ' CURRENCY_SELL
, A.UPDATED_BY
, A.UPDATED_ON
FROM XTR_ROLLOVER_TRANSACTIONS_V A
, XTR_DEAL_TYPES DT
, XTR_DEAL_SUBTYPES ST
WHERE A.DEAL_TYPE = 'ONC'
AND A.STATUS_CODE <> 'CANCELLED'
AND A.DEAL_LINKING_CODE IS NOT NULL
AND A.DEAL_TYPE = DT.DEAL_TYPE
AND (A.DEAL_TYPE = ST.DEAL_TYPE
AND A.DEAL_SUBTYPE = ST.DEAL_SUBTYPE) UNION ALL SELECT B.DEAL_LINKING_CODE
, B.DEAL_NO DEAL_NUM
, B.TRANSACTION_NO TRANS_NUM
, B.CPARTY_CODE
, B.CLIENT_CODE
, B.COMPANY_CODE
, B.DEAL_TYPE
, DT1.USER_DEAL_TYPE
, B.DEAL_SUBTYPE
, ST1.USER_DEAL_SUBTYPE
, B.PRODUCT_TYPE
, B.DEAL_DATE
, NVL(B.CURRENCY_BUY
, B.CURRENCY) CURRENCY_BUY
, B.CURRENCY_SELL
, B.UPDATED_BY
, B.UPDATED_ON
FROM XTR_DEALS_V B
, XTR_DEAL_TYPES DT1
, XTR_DEAL_SUBTYPES ST1
WHERE B.DEAL_TYPE NOT IN('ONC'
, 'CMF')
AND B.STATUS_CODE <> 'CANCELLED'
AND B.DEAL_LINKING_CODE IS NOT NULL
AND B.DEAL_TYPE = DT1.DEAL_TYPE
AND (B.DEAL_TYPE = ST1.DEAL_TYPE
AND B.DEAL_SUBTYPE = ST1.DEAL_SUBTYPE) UNION ALL SELECT B.DEAL_LINK_CODE
, 0 DEAL_NUM
, B.TRANSACTION_NUMBER TRANS_NUM
, B.THIRDPARTY_CODE
, ' ' CLIENT_CODE
, B.COMPANY_CODE
, B.DEAL_TYPE
, DT1.USER_DEAL_TYPE
, B.DEAL_SUBTYPE
, ST1.USER_DEAL_SUBTYPE
, ' ' PRODUCT_TYPE
, B.VALUE_DATE
, B.CURRENCY CURRENCY_BUY
, ' ' CURRENCY_SELL
, B.UPDATED_BY
, B.UPDATED_ON
FROM XTR_EXPOSURE_TRANSACTIONS_V B
, XTR_DEAL_TYPES DT1
, XTR_DEAL_SUBTYPES ST1
WHERE B.STATUS_CODE <> 'CANCELLED'
AND B.DEAL_LINK_CODE IS NOT NULL
AND B.DEAL_TYPE = DT1.DEAL_TYPE
AND (B.DEAL_TYPE = ST1.DEAL_TYPE
AND B.DEAL_SUBTYPE = ST1.DEAL_SUBTYPE) UNION ALL SELECT G.DEAL_LINKING_CODE
, G.DEAL_NUMBER
, G.TRANSACTION_NUMBER
, G.PARTY_CODE
, TO_CHAR(NULL) CLIENT_CODE
, G.COMPANY_CODE
, G.DEAL_TYPE
, DT1.USER_DEAL_TYPE
, DECODE(SIGN(G.BALANCE_OUT)
, -1
, 'FUND'
, 'INVEST') DEAL_SUBTYPE
, ST1.USER_DEAL_SUBTYPE
, G.PRODUCT_TYPE
, G.TRANSFER_DATE
, G.CURRENCY CURRENCY_BUY
, TO_CHAR(NULL) CURRENCY_SELL
, G.UPDATED_BY
, G.UPDATED_ON
FROM XTR_INTERGROUP_TRANSFERS G
, XTR_DEAL_TYPES DT1
, XTR_DEAL_SUBTYPES ST1
WHERE G.DEAL_LINKING_CODE IS NOT NULL
AND G.DEAL_TYPE = DT1.DEAL_TYPE
AND (G.DEAL_TYPE = ST1.DEAL_TYPE
AND DECODE(SIGN(G.BALANCE_OUT)
, -1
, 'FUND'
, 'INVEST') = ST1.DEAL_SUBTYPE)